Question 657: To ask the Minister for Transport, Tourism and Sport if it is possible to develop an early morning commuter service from Longford to Sligo; if he is in favour of developing this and other opportunities for commuter rail services around the country; and if so, the action he has taken to promote same. [18667/11]
Leo Varadkar (Dublin West, Fine Gael)
Link to this: Individually | In context
The issue raised is an operational matter for Iarnród Éireann. I have referred the Deputy's question to the company for direct reply. Please advise my private office if you do not receive a reply within ten working days.
